Learn the Pros and Cons of Social Media Marketing!


Within the last few years, Social Media has expanded from being a simple virtual avenue for "socializing" with other media, into one of the most effective digital marketing means for brands and businesses. It has proven a quite affordable way for marketing and advertising in a fresh, sophisticated and extremely personalized way that companies are doubling their Social Media Marketing spending plans during the next 5 years.

Let's have a look at the benefits of social media marketing for business:

1. Social Media Marketing is Low Cost

Just one of the primary benefits of SMM over traditional media marketing and various other virtual advertising channels is the significantly lower expense that renders it extremely appealing for companies. The most popular social media organizations are practically cost-free to join and all tools for interacting with other individuals are all offered for free.

However, to obtain more marketing usage for your Social Media Marketing efforts, companies are buying a full SMM program method. The market average for SMM is anywhere from $4,000 and $7,000 a month but this is still relatively a great deal lower cost that the standard advertising and marketing funds most businesses have.

2. Social Media Marketing is Quick

If you have a thing to market or have some headlines or new info that you wish to share or update to your target audience, you can rely on Social Media Marketing for speedy action and accelerated results. You can also integrate your website with your social network channels, so automatic or fresh updates are instantly distributed the minute you have something new to offer. It can be good for your business as two-thirds of mens and women on the internet that utilize social media networks like blogs can have their purchasing choices swayed by what they read in these blogs.

3. Social Media Advertising and marketing Produces Interaction

One of the issues many businesses have using conventional means of sales and advertising is preserving a solid, long-lasting connection with their existing clients. The beauty of Social Media Marketing is that it is based and is powered by social interaction and communication, which over time builds confidence you and your target market. The more you nurture a regular interaction and communication with your viewers, the more you'll produce a better and longer term of connection-- that would spell profitable results for your business.



And there's usually the opposite side of the coin. Below are the list of a few drawbacks to social media marketing for your business:

1. Social Media Marketing is Time Consuming

Industry documents say that as much as 64 % of digital marketers invest at least 6 hours on Social Media Marketing. A good 37 % conversely invests more than 11 hours on SMM. This is fairly time consuming for many company owners who wish to obtain results from their SMM initiatives. The trouble though is if not performed properly, all your SMM initiatives and the time spent on such will provide completely useless results or web traffic that will not convert into leads or sales.

2. Social Media Marketing Produces Negative Users

Another problem with Social Media is that it attracts all types of individuals, even the unfavorable and malicious individuals. These adverse elements include spammers, scammers, trolls and all other sorts of harmful individuals all out to do damage to your web-based reputation. These includes negative reviews which, although most are truly legitimate responses, a few are simply meant to spread negativeness opposing your organization.

3. Social Media Marketing Makes You Lose Control

The things you publish on the internet, especially via social media methods, may really go viral and circulate like wildfire in the internet realm. This can be beneficial for you if it produces positive outcomes. However, you really have no control over what you distribute on the internet and everything is readily available for anybody-- including bad and malicious aspects on the internet. They can easily use your things to chastise you or disperse incorrect information that can ruin your internet credibility.
